Class: TencentCloud::Ocr::V20181119::MedicalInvoiceInfo

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20181119/models.rb

Overview

医疗发票识别结果

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(medicalinvoiceitems = nil) ⇒ MedicalInvoiceInfo

Returns a new instance of MedicalInvoiceInfo.



6457
6458
6459
# File 'lib/v20181119/models.rb', line 6457

def initialize(medicalinvoiceitems=nil)
  @MedicalInvoiceItems = medicalinvoiceitems
end

Instance Attribute Details

#MedicalInvoiceItemsObject

Parameters:

  • MedicalInvoiceItems:

    医疗发票识别结果条目



6455
6456
6457
# File 'lib/v20181119/models.rb', line 6455

def MedicalInvoiceItems
  @MedicalInvoiceItems
end

Instance Method Details

#deserialize(params) ⇒ Object



6461
6462
6463
6464
6465
6466
6467
6468
6469
6470
# File 'lib/v20181119/models.rb', line 6461

def deserialize(params)
  unless params['MedicalInvoiceItems'].nil?
    @MedicalInvoiceItems = []
    params['MedicalInvoiceItems'].each do |i|
      medicalinvoiceitem_tmp = MedicalInvoiceItem.new
      medicalinvoiceitem_tmp.deserialize(i)
      @MedicalInvoiceItems << medicalinvoiceitem_tmp
    end
  end
end